This video was taken by my sister Samanthas daughter, Maddison. Maddison was mama's lil sidekick and where ever mama went Maddie was sure to follow. That meant if I needed to get mama to one of her Dr appointments then I better have a way of keeping Maddie entertained for short periods of time. I made a habit of letting her play with my cell phone while sitting in waiting rooms, hospital rooms, in the car etc. This one time in particular was just last year in the spring, sometime during the month of April. Mom was wearing a wig as she had just begun to start growing her hair back after all the radiation made it fall out. I do remember the discussion we were having, mama had not drove in some time and her license had expired so Kenny & I had taken her on Valentines day last year to get her license renewed. We both knew (and I think Mom did too) that she still was not able to drive due to her health and vision but it gave her some self confidence to know she had a license. So we took her to the DMV, Kenny & I believing the whole time there was a good chance she would'nt even pass the eye exam but she did! She never drove again but she had a lot of fun talking about it as she was in this video. At the time we thought Maddie was just taking random photos but she was filiming instead. This was not the first time she had done this sort of thing but all the previous times I had erased the silly videos she made that ate up the memory on my phone. Oh how I wish I still had those videos but at least I never erased this one for whatever reason and I'm glad I never did.
